




版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
1、LINUX6.3下RHCS的安裝及集群的配置文檔環(huán)境:目前要給華為E6000系列的兩個(gè)刀片安裝RHCS,每一塊刀片有兩個(gè)業(yè)務(wù)網(wǎng)口和一個(gè)管理網(wǎng)口,但是看不見不物理網(wǎng)卡,而是連接到刀片自身攜帶的一個(gè)交換機(jī)板卡。兩臺(tái)刀片主要是實(shí)現(xiàn)服務(wù)器地址的漂移,即運(yùn)行服務(wù)的機(jī)器出現(xiàn)故障,服務(wù)可以順利切換到另外一臺(tái),當(dāng)然也可以添加其他資源(比如apache,腳本)實(shí)現(xiàn)集群功能,不過(guò)內(nèi)容都相同,只是在配置界面的時(shí)候添加的資源不一樣。刀片1,2的hosts文件:host1host2hosthb1hosthb2host1_ipmihost2_ipmiservice簡(jiǎn)單說(shuō)明一下地址含義,第一組為業(yè)務(wù)地址,配置在網(wǎng)卡eth0
2、上;第二組為心跳地址,配置在網(wǎng)卡eth1上,這個(gè)地址與QDISK有關(guān);第三組為每一塊刀片的管理地址,配置在BMC芯片上,這個(gè)地址是與fence設(shè)備有關(guān)的,最后一個(gè)地址為服務(wù)地址,即在集群中真正提供服務(wù)的地址。解釋一下RHCS里的幾個(gè)重點(diǎn)的關(guān)鍵詞,弄明白這些個(gè)東西是什么和工作原理很重要。Fence device:即隔離設(shè)備。一個(gè)集群中有兩臺(tái)機(jī)器,其中占有資源提供服務(wù),當(dāng)這臺(tái)機(jī)器出現(xiàn)問(wèn)題,另一臺(tái)機(jī)器就會(huì)接管資源與服務(wù),可是如果出問(wèn)題的設(shè)備如果是假死,那么他可能仍然占用著資源(共享存儲(chǔ)之類的),這樣就可能會(huì)造成兩臺(tái)機(jī)器同時(shí)對(duì)存儲(chǔ)進(jìn)行讀寫而產(chǎn)生錯(cuò)誤,學(xué)名腦裂現(xiàn)象。這時(shí)候就需要fence設(shè)備了,當(dāng)一臺(tái)設(shè)
3、備出現(xiàn)問(wèn)題,則通過(guò)BMC芯片去控制它的電源使它斷電、重啟,這樣資源就會(huì)被釋放了。隔離設(shè)備可以理解為BMC芯片,BMC芯片可以控制服務(wù)器電源的開關(guān),重啟。之前我們說(shuō)過(guò)每一個(gè)刀片都有一個(gè)BMC口(管理口),但這個(gè)口在操作系統(tǒng)層面上是看不到,不像其他網(wǎng)卡用ifconfig能看到eth0,eth1的詳細(xì)信息。想要管理這個(gè)口可以安裝操作系統(tǒng)自帶的ipmi相關(guān)程序包 64位機(jī)器裝64位的就好,關(guān)于IPMI給的接口的具體用法后面再介紹。程序包安裝完了以后就可以通過(guò)IPMI這個(gè)軟件包與BMC芯片聯(lián)系起來(lái)。另外BMC網(wǎng)口對(duì)應(yīng)一個(gè)管理地址,這個(gè)地址是需要進(jìn)入到刀片BIOS里的IPMI相關(guān)選項(xiàng)里設(shè)置的,要設(shè)置它的用
4、戶名、密碼和IP地址,這些信息在配置集群的時(shí)候會(huì)用到。我們把BMC的地址和eth1的地址設(shè)在同一網(wǎng)段,這樣系統(tǒng)就可以與BMC芯片進(jìn)行通訊了,進(jìn)而控制服務(wù)器的啟停。QDISK:俗稱仲裁盤,通過(guò)心跳地址用來(lái)判斷集群里的設(shè)備狀態(tài)是否正常。一般1G大小的共享存儲(chǔ)即可。Failover Domain:失敗域,即節(jié)點(diǎn)切換策略軟件安裝之前先把ip地址都配置好,包括修改bios里面的ipmi配置。RHCS軟件安裝:安裝RHCS需要用到系統(tǒng)自帶光盤中的一些軟件包,具體如下:HighAvailability LoadBalancer Packages ResilientStorage ScalableFileSy
5、stem Server先將這些包(文件夾)拷貝至/mnt目錄下,也可以不拷貝,把YUM源設(shè)置好就可以了。Yum源的設(shè)置# vi /etc/rhel-source.reporoothost1 # cat rhel-source.repo rhel-sourcename=Red Hat Enterprise Linux $releasever - $basearch - Sourcebaseurl=file:/mnt/Packagesenabled=0gpgcheck=1gpgkey=file:/etc/pki/rpm-gpg/RPM-GPG-KEY-redhat-releaserhel-sour
6、ce-betaname=Red Hat Enterprise Linux $releasever Beta - $basearch - Sourcebaseurl=file:/mnt/Packagesenabled=0gpgcheck=1gpgkey=file:/etc/pki/rpm-gpg/RPM-GPG-KEY-redhat-beta,file:/etc/pki/rpm-gpg/RPM-GPG-KEY-redhat-releaseServername=Serverbaseurl=file:/mnt/Serverenabled=1gpgcheck=0HighAvailabilityname
7、=HighAvailabilitybaseurl=file:/mnt/HighAvailabilityenabled=1gpgcheck=0LoadBalancername=LoadBalancerbaseurl=file:/mnt/LoadBalancerenabled=1gpgcheck=0ScalableFileSystemname=ScalableFileSystembaseurl=file:/mnt/ScalableFileSystemenabled=1gpgcheck=0ResilientStoragename=ResilientStoragebaseurl=file:/mnt/R
8、esilientStorageenabled=1gpgcheck=0保證每個(gè)軟件包的baseurl路徑正確即可。安裝軟件:# yum install cluster-glue resource-agents pacemaker選Y# yum install luci ricci cman openais rgmanager lvm2-cluster gfs2-utils選Y啟動(dòng)HA服務(wù):# service luci start# service ricci start# service rgmanager start# service cman start改變服務(wù)的運(yùn)行級(jí)別:cman 0:of
9、f 1:off 2:on 3:on 4:on 5:on 6:offrgmanager 0:off 1:off 2:on 3:on 4:on 5:on 6:offluci 0:off 1:off 2:on 3:on 4:on 5:on 6:offricci 0:off 1:off 2:on 3:on 4:on 5:on 6:off修改ricci用戶的密碼Passwd ricci,改為root用戶密碼即可。創(chuàng)建QDISK盤用法:mkqdisk -L | -f | -c -l mkqdisk -c /dev/sdb -l qdisk這里把一塊1G的/dev/qdisk配置成了一塊叫qdisk的仲裁盤
10、Ping一下心跳和BMC口的地址,應(yīng)該都OK。看一下host1能否管理host2電源模塊ipmitool -I lan(第二臺(tái)機(jī)器的BMC口地址) -U root(用戶名) -P Aa123456(密碼) power statusroothost1 # ipmitool -I lan -H -U root -P Aa123456 power statusChassis Power is on集群的創(chuàng)建在確保主節(jié)點(diǎn)的luci,ricci服務(wù)起來(lái)之后,進(jìn)入:8084集群配置頁(yè)面。用你設(shè)置的ricci密碼登陸以后開始創(chuàng)建集群:加節(jié)點(diǎn):這里的
11、jyapp_01hb,jyapp_02hb就是我們hosthb1,hosthb2。配置基本默認(rèn),沒(méi)什么好說(shuō)的。Fence Devices的添加:選擇IPMI LAN,當(dāng)然各廠家的FENCE設(shè)備不一樣根據(jù)情況配置。輸入之前配置好的用戶名,密碼,IP地址兩臺(tái)設(shè)備兩個(gè)fence 設(shè)備。創(chuàng)建完成之后跟節(jié)點(diǎn)關(guān)聯(lián)。先添加fence method,方法名隨便,之后關(guān)聯(lián)起來(lái)創(chuàng)建的fence實(shí)例。一一對(duì)應(yīng)即可。FAILOVER DOMAIN配置:失敗域配置,Prioritized即有優(yōu)先級(jí),Restricetd限定運(yùn)行服務(wù)節(jié)點(diǎn)的機(jī)器范圍,no fackback 不回切,當(dāng)故障機(jī)器恢復(fù)可用以后,服務(wù)不回切。優(yōu)先級(jí)
12、的值越低,優(yōu)先級(jí)別越高,0不可用。RESOURCE添加:資源添加,這里我們只添加一個(gè)服務(wù)器地址(漂移地址)Note:后面我們又添加了一個(gè)腳本資源,腳本的作用是啟動(dòng)一個(gè)中間件然后啟動(dòng)應(yīng)用,而且必須有先后順序,這個(gè)順序的實(shí)現(xiàn)在腳本中可以實(shí)現(xiàn)。而腳本的啟用和服務(wù)地址的啟動(dòng)也有先后順序,必須是先讓服務(wù)地址啟用之后應(yīng)用才可以啟動(dòng)。所以在添加這兩個(gè)資源的時(shí)候就有點(diǎn)不一樣了,需要先添加服務(wù)地址資源,然后添加服務(wù)資源的child resource,先有parent才有child.這樣就有先后順序了。如果在順序上沒(méi)有要求,增加兩個(gè)同級(jí)的資源即可。腳本內(nèi)容及解釋見文檔末尾。SERVICE GROUP添加:服務(wù)配置
13、,選擇好我們的失敗域,自動(dòng)開始打勾,run exclusive,服務(wù)只會(huì)在“沒(méi)有運(yùn)行其他服務(wù)的節(jié)點(diǎn)”上運(yùn)行,可以不選;恢復(fù)策略選擇重新定位,即切換到另一個(gè)節(jié)點(diǎn)。默認(rèn)的不說(shuō)了,需要設(shè)置的說(shuō)一下,多播地址最好設(shè)置一個(gè),不設(shè)置也默認(rèn)的,但是一個(gè)業(yè)務(wù)系統(tǒng)中如果有多套R(shí)HCS,多播地址就要不一樣了。QDISK,用我們?cè)O(shè)置的label來(lái)識(shí)別,工作機(jī)制是每2秒ping一下網(wǎng)關(guān),ping通得1分,不通不得分,ping 10次,最小得分為1分,則不需要切換。也就是說(shuō)連續(xù)10次ping這個(gè)網(wǎng)關(guān)只要其中有一次是通的則OK。ping到這里就配置完了。我們可以看一下這個(gè)集群的狀態(tài)。rootjyapp_01 # clus
14、tatCluster Status for jyapp_cluster Tue Dec 24 14:25:50 2013Member Status: Quorate Member Name ID Status - - - - jyapp_01hb 1 Online, Local, rgmanager jyapp_02hb 2 Online, rgmanager /dev/block/8:16 0 Online, Quorum Disk Service Name Owner (Last) State - - - - - service:jysg jyapp_01hb started 都ONLIN
15、E,服務(wù)在正常運(yùn)行。rootjyapp_01 # cman_tool statusConfig Version: 19Cluster Name: jyapp_clusterCluster Id: 469Cluster Member: YesCluster Generation: 28Membership state: Cluster-MemberNodes: 2Expected votes: 3Quorum device votes: 1Total votes: 3Node votes: 1Quorum: 2 Active subsystems: 11Flags: Ports Bound: 0
16、 11 177 178 Node name: jyapp_01hbNode ID: 1Multicast addresses: 11 用cman_tool status看到個(gè)票數(shù)都正常,每個(gè)節(jié)點(diǎn)一票,QDISK一票,總共3票,期望值是3票。死一個(gè)節(jié)點(diǎn),期望值少一票。最后驗(yàn)證一下切換rootjyapp_01 # clusvcadm -r jysgTrying to relocate service:jysg.Successservice:jysg is now running on jyapp_02hb節(jié)點(diǎn)手動(dòng)切換成功。經(jīng)過(guò)測(cè)試,網(wǎng)卡故障,斷電都能正常切換。 腳本:#!/bin/bashstart() su - tuxedo -c tmboot -y RETVAL=$? su - trade -c cd /home/trade/app/bin & tmboot -y RETVAL=$? return $RETVALstop() su - trade -c cd /home/trade/app/bin & tmshutdown -y RETVAL=$? su - tuxedo -c tmshut
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 一次函數(shù)知識(shí)點(diǎn)總結(jié)
- 一元一次不等式的解法(提高)知識(shí)講解
- 【高考政治必考知識(shí)點(diǎn)總結(jié)】高考政治知識(shí)點(diǎn)
- 雙輥式破碎機(jī)行業(yè)深度研究報(bào)告
- 【英語(yǔ)】英語(yǔ)總復(fù)習(xí)∶八年級(jí)英語(yǔ)上冊(cè)閱讀理解(提高)知識(shí)講解及答案經(jīng)典
- 物流園節(jié)能評(píng)估報(bào)告
- 2025年單滴行列式制瓶機(jī)項(xiàng)目可行性研究報(bào)告
- 2025年中國(guó)醫(yī)用干式激光相機(jī)行業(yè)發(fā)展監(jiān)測(cè)及投資前景展望報(bào)告
- 合伙合同范本個(gè)體
- 庭院配套銷售合同范本
- 文學(xué)類文本閱讀(語(yǔ)言賞析類)-2025年北京高考語(yǔ)文一輪總復(fù)習(xí)(解析版)
- 2024年政工職稱考試題庫(kù)(含答案)
- 香港(2024年-2025年小學(xué)二年級(jí)語(yǔ)文)部編版綜合練習(xí)試卷(含答案)
- 專題18 圓的相關(guān)性質(zhì)及計(jì)算證明(34題)2024年中考數(shù)學(xué)真題分類匯編(解析版)
- 2024羽毛球教案36課時(shí)
- 1.1區(qū)域及其類型-課件
- 小學(xué)生衛(wèi)生知識(shí)健康教育精課件
- 小學(xué)生課程表模板可編輯78
- 營(yíng)養(yǎng)科專業(yè)知識(shí)考核試卷
- NB-T47044-2014電站閥門-標(biāo)準(zhǔn)
- 安全技術(shù)管理專業(yè)畢業(yè)實(shí)習(xí)報(bào)告范文
評(píng)論
0/150
提交評(píng)論